[devel] Re: swig-1.3.21-alt1: rebuild failed [2]

Alexey Tourbin =?iso-8859-1?q?at_=CE=C1_altlinux=2Eru?=
Пт Июн 4 12:38:51 MSD 2004


On Fri, Jun 04, 2004 at 11:29:02AM +0300, Gleb Stiblo wrote:
> AT> Подумайте, нужно ли там собирать runtime libraires.
> AT> По-моему, не нужно (никто их не использует).
> AT> Подумайте также, нужен ли пакет swig-devel.
> Мне точно не нужны ни libraires, ни devel.
> Если они не нужны никому другому (а судя по тишине -- не нужны),
> я их уберу.

IMHO runtimes libraries собирать не нужно, потому что
1) по умолчанию используется embedded довесок обвязочного кода (это
контролируется на уровне cpp).
2) сами runtime библиотеки очень маленькие, т.е. это больше похоже на XS в перле.
3) как минимум некоторые runtime библиотеки порождают зависимости на
runtime библиотеки собственно интерпретаторов; т.е. каждую runtime
библиотеку, в идеале, нужно помещать в отдельный libswig-* пакет.

IMHO пакет swig-devel не нужен, потому что в нём находится только
документация, а сам пакет swig используется только для сборки и не
порождает зависимостей в уже собранных пакетах.  Т.е. swig и swig-devel --
это по смыслу одно и то же, поэтому распиливать пакет вообще не стоит.

> -- 
> Gleb Stiblo AKA UlfR 	<g.stiblo на sam-solutions.net>
----------- следующая часть -----------
Было удалено вложение не в текстовом формате...
Имя     : =?iso-8859-1?q?=CF=D4=D3=D5=D4=D3=D4=D7=D5=C5=D4?=
Тип     : application/pgp-signature
Размер  : 189 байтов
Описание: =?iso-8859-1?q?=CF=D4=D3=D5=D4=D3=D4=D7=D5=C5=D4?=
Url     : <http://lists.altlinux.org/pipermail/devel/attachments/20040604/9d303f72/attachment-0001.bin>


Подробная информация о списке рассылки Devel